Meaning

This name derived from the Ancient Germanic “*leubha-,” meaning “dear, friendly” and used as a diminutive of names that starting with “lieb.” in turn, the name means “beloved.”

Etymology & Details

Name Root

*leubha-

Other Scripts

Yiddish (לִיבָא)
